Meet the team that wants to put packs of robo-canines on the lunar surface to find water.

It’s the year 2035. You wake up and press a button that opens up the blinds for your bedroom window revealing a spectacular view of Earth. It’s another “morning” on the moon as you start your day in one of the human colonies on the lunar surface. As you get out of bed, though, you hear it: the familiar whirring sounds of actuators and the tip tap of feet as your robot dog makes its way towards you. You pet the pooch before you two get started on another day of exploring the moon.

Researchers at the Swiss Federal Institute of Technology in Zürich and the Research Center for Information Technology in Karlsruhe, Germany both entered robot dog designs in the, a competition for European and Canadian engineering teams to develop moon rovers capable of scouting and prospecting valuable resources such as ice in harsh and inhospitable areas of the moon like the south lunar pole.

“Walking machines provide advantages over wheel-based systems when it comes to rocky terrain, steep slopes, or a combination of both,” Hendrik Kolvenbach, an engineer at the Robotic Systems Lab at ETH Zurich and scientific director of the GLIMPSE project, told The Daily Beast in an email.
